原文:iOS-多Target那些事儿

引入 记得之前说过一遍关于通过配置xcconfig文件,各取Debug与Release同一个宏的参数值的文章,特别是在不同的环境,测试环境Api与正式环境Api的区别,但是如果一个项目,有线上版本,有内测版本,有开发版本等等,或者有各种不同环境的Api,不同的环境下,宏值的区分,这时候用多Target最为合适不过 在发版时,选中生产Target编译打包 举个例子,如果一个项目Api有三个环境值要区 ...

2020-10-24 17:05 0 418 推荐指数:

查看详情

iOS-关于GCD信号量那些事儿

随便说说 其实GCD大家都有接触过,也不在解释GCD是什么,为什么突然想说信号量问题,最近这几次面试,当我问到面试者怎么处理多个请求完成后的一系列操作时,有的说造一个临时变量的做追加,其实这样可以, ...

Tue Mar 31 19:16:00 CST 2020 0 879
iOS-项目创建多个target

在开发中,有时需要两个或多个APP版本,每个版本的改动,不是很多,但是需要另外打包,那么我们就有两套方案: 1.重新开发,把代码复制一遍,然后在修改; 2.用一套代码,根据需求生成不同的包; 我们一般会用第二个方案,这时就需要根据不同的需求,创建不同的target;通过编译打包 ...

Fri May 25 23:49:00 CST 2018 0 1660
iOS-各种动画特效

概述 广播跑马灯/弹幕/直播点赞/烟花/雪花等动画特效, 后续增加~ 详细 代码下载:http://www.demodashi.c ...

Wed Feb 28 08:15:00 CST 2018 0 906
IOS-电话拦截

  IOS10的电话拦截理念与android不一样,基于隐私保护的理念IOS没把对方号码送给应用,因此需要反过来由app把需要识别或拦截的电话存入系统数据库。这一功能通过Call Directory Extension模块实现(具体操作请见https://blog.csdn.net ...

Sun May 06 06:42:00 CST 2018 0 1821
iOS- JSBridge的原理

原理概述 简介 JSBridge是Native代码与JS代码的通信桥梁。目前的一种统一方案是:H5触发url scheme->Native捕获url scheme->原生分析,执行-& ...

Mon Jul 10 06:58:00 CST 2017 0 6920
iOS-汉字排序

* 在IOS开发过程中,排序是我们经常遇到的问题,那么如何进行排序呢? * 在英文状态下,系统中有直接可以调用的方法。 例如:对数组[sss, aaa, bbb, ppp]进行排序,我们可以直接使用系统方法。 上面代码的运行结果为:aaa, bbb, ppp ...

Mon Sep 14 01:55:00 CST 2015 0 3788
IOS-错误总结

1,警告:“xoxoxoxo” is deprecated解决办法:查看xoxoxoxo的这个方法的文档,替换掉这个方法即可。2,警告:Declaration of "struct sockaddr ...

Mon Oct 17 17:49:00 CST 2016 0 1544
iOS-微信-分享

一.微信原生的分享--准备工作. 1. 需要申请微信AppId. 2. 导入系统架包. SDK文件包括 libWeChatSDK.a,WXApi.h,WXApiObject.h,Wechat ...

Fri Aug 26 02:24:00 CST 2016 2 7027
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M